Fixing the minimum rates of wages: WebThrough your job evaluation process, you may decide there are three grades: Grade 1 includes HR Assistant and midpoint is $30,000. Grade 2 includes HR Generalist and Recruiter and midpoint is $45,000 (average salary of these two positions.) Grade 3 includes HR Manager and midpoint is $60,000. Grades might often overlap. WebMar 29, 2024 · The Subsistence Theory of Wages [1] was formulated by Lassale, a German economist. He was a physiocrat and believed that wages would be equal to the amount just sufficient for subsistence. The subsistence level refers to the cost of production of labour. So as per this theory, wages should be fixed according to the cost of production of labour.

WebMay 20, 2024 · The U.S. differs from most other countries in how it sets its minimum wage. Most Americans favor raising the federal minimum wage, which has been $7.25 an hour since 2009. About six-in-ten adults (62%), including majorities in nearly every demographic group, support increasing the minimum wage to $15 an hour.
